Android开发过程中,我们需要的很多代码都是重复多次使用的,写成工具类是一个比较好的做法,下面是我常用的几个工具类,也希望对你有所帮助。分别是:日期格式化工具、转换图片颜色工具、app启动引导页控制工具、Intent 工具、手机信息采集工具、存储和访问SharedPreferences工具、正则表达式工具、SD卡片工具、Toast信息工具、app版本工具、错误信息反馈工具、类型转换工具。

package cn.studyou.baselibrary.utils; import java.text.DecimalFormat; import java.text.ParseException; import java.text.SimpleDateFormat; import java.util.Date; /** * 基本功能:日期格式化工具 * 创建:王杰 * 创建时间:13/3/14 * 邮箱:w489657152@gmail.com */ public class DateFormatUtil { private static SimpleDateFormat second = new SimpleDateFormat( "yy-MM-dd hh:mm:ss"); private static SimpleDateFormat day = new SimpleDateFormat("yyyy-MM-dd"); private static SimpleDateFormat detailDay = new SimpleDateFormat("yyyy年MM月dd日"); private static SimpleDateFormat fileName = new SimpleDateFormat("yyyy-MM-dd-HH-mm-ss"); private static SimpleDateFormat tempTime = new SimpleDateFormat("yyyy-MM-dd HH:mm:ss"); private static SimpleDateFormat excelDate = new SimpleDateFormat("yyyy/MM/dd"); /** * 格式化excel中的时间 * @param date * @return */ public static String formatDateForExcelDate(Date date) { return excelDate.format(date); } /** * 将日期格式化作为文件名 * @param date * @return */ public static String formatDateForFileName(Date date) { return fileName.format(date); } /** * 格式化日期(精确到秒) * * @param date * @return */ public static String formatDateSecond(Date date) { return second.format(date); } /** * 格式化日期(精确到秒) * * @param date * @return */ public static String tempDateSecond(Date date) { return tempTime.format(date); } public static Date tempDateSecond(String str) { try { return tempTime.parse(str); } catch (ParseException e) { e.printStackTrace(); } return new Date(); } /** * 格式化日期(精确到天) * * @param date * @return */ public static String formatDateDay(Date date) { return day.format(date); } /** * 格式化日期(精确到天) * * @param date * @return */ public static String formatDateDetailDay(Date date) { return detailDay.format(date); } /** * 将double类型的数字保留两位小数(四舍五入) * * @param number * @return */ public static String formatNumber(double number) { DecimalFormat df = new DecimalFormat(); df.applyPattern("#0.00"); return df.format(number); } /** * 将字符串转换成日期 * * @param date * @return * @throws Exception */ public static Date formateDate(String date) throws Exception { return day.parse(date); } /** * 将字符日期转换成Date * @param date * @return * @throws Exception */ public static Date parseStringToDate(String date) throws Exception { return day.parse(date); } public static String formatDoubleNumber(double number) { DecimalFormat df = new DecimalFormat("#"); return df.format(number); } }
package cn.studyou.baselibrary.utils; import android.app.Activity; import android.graphics.PorterDuff; import android.graphics.drawable.Drawable; /** * 基本功能:转换图片颜色工具 * 创建:王杰 * 创建时间:15/1/23 * 邮箱:w489657152@gmail.com */ public class ConvertImageColor { Activity activity; public ConvertImageColor(Activity activity) { this.activity = activity; } // 改变图标的颜色 public Drawable changeImageColor(int drawable,int color){ Drawable myIcon = activity.getResources().getDrawable(drawable); myIcon.setColorFilter(activity.getResources().getColor(color), PorterDuff.Mode.SRC_ATOP); return myIcon; } }
package cn.studyou.baselibrary.utils; import android.content.Context; import android.text.TextUtils; /** * 基本功能:app启动引导页控制 * 创建:王杰 * 创建时间:16/3/7 * 邮箱:w489657152@gmail.com */ public class AppIntroUtil { public static final int LMODE_NEW_INSTALL = 1; //再次启动 public static final int LMODE_UPDATE = 2;//更新后第一次启动 public static final int LMODE_AGAIN = 3;//首次安装启动 public static final String SHARENAME= "lastVersion"; private boolean isOpenMarked = false; private int launchMode = LMODE_AGAIN; //启动-模式 private static AppIntroUtil instance; public static AppIntroUtil getThis() { if (instance == null) instance = new AppIntroUtil(); return instance; } /** * 标记-打开app,用于产生-是否首次打开 * @param context */ public void markOpenApp(Context context) { // 防止-重复调用 if (isOpenMarked) return; isOpenMarked = true; String lastVersion = OperatingSharedPreferences.getString(context,SHARENAME,SHARENAME); String thisVersion = VersionUtil.getVersion(context); // 首次启动 if (TextUtils.isEmpty(lastVersion)) { launchMode = LMODE_NEW_INSTALL; OperatingSharedPreferences.setString(context,SHARENAME,SHARENAME,thisVersion); } // 更新 else if (VersionUtil.compareVersion(lastVersion,thisVersion)) { launchMode = LMODE_UPDATE; OperatingSharedPreferences.setString(context, SHARENAME, SHARENAME, thisVersion); } // 二次启动(版本未变) else launchMode = LMODE_AGAIN; } public int getLaunchMode() { return launchMode; } /** * 首次打开,新安装、覆盖(版本号不同) * @return */ public boolean isFirstOpen() { return launchMode != LMODE_AGAIN; } }
package cn.studyou.baselibrary.utils; import android.content.Context; import android.content.Intent; import android.net.Uri; import android.os.Build; import android.os.Bundle; import android.util.Log; import android.widget.Toast; /** * 基本功能:Intent工具 * 创建:王杰 * 创建时间:16/3/7 * 邮箱:w489657152@gmail.com */ public class IntentUtil { private static final String TAG = IntentUtil.class.getSimpleName(); public static Intent getLauncherIntent() { Intent intent = new Intent(Intent.ACTION_MAIN); intent.setFlags(Intent.FLAG_ACTIVITY_NEW_TASK); intent.addCategory(Intent.CATEGORY_HOME); return intent; } public static void logIntent(String tag, Intent intent) { if (intent == null) { return; } StringBuffer sb = new StringBuffer(); sb.append("\nAction:" + intent.getAction()); sb.append("\nData:" + intent.getData()); sb.append("\nDataStr:" + intent.getDataString()); sb.append("\nScheme:" + intent.getScheme()); sb.append("\nType:" + intent.getType()); Bundle extras = intent.getExtras(); if (extras != null && !extras.isEmpty()) { for (String key : extras.keySet()) { Object value = extras.get(key); sb.append("\nEXTRA: {" + key + "::" + value + "}"); } } else { sb.append("\nNO EXTRAS"); } Log.i(tag, sb.toString()); } public static int sdkVersion() { return new Integer(Build.VERSION.SDK).intValue(); } public static void startDialer(Context context, String phoneNumber) { try { Intent dial = new Intent(); dial.setAction(Intent.ACTION_DIAL); dial.setData(Uri.parse("tel:" + phoneNumber)); context.startActivity(dial); } catch (Exception ex) { Log.e(TAG, "Error starting phone dialer intent.", ex); Toast.makeText(context, "Sorry, we couldn't find any app to place a phone call!", Toast.LENGTH_SHORT).show(); } } public static void startSmsIntent(Context context, String phoneNumber) { try { Uri uri = Uri.parse("sms:" + phoneNumber); Intent intent = new Intent(Intent.ACTION_VIEW, uri); intent.putExtra("address", phoneNumber); intent.setType("vnd.android-dir/mms-sms"); context.startActivity(intent); } catch (Exception ex) { Log.e(TAG, "Error starting sms intent.", ex); Toast.makeText(context, "Sorry, we couldn't find any app to send an SMS!", Toast.LENGTH_SHORT).show(); } } public static void startEmailIntent(Context context, String emailAddress) { try { Intent intent = new Intent(Intent.ACTION_SEND); intent.setType("plain/text"); intent.putExtra(Intent.EXTRA_EMAIL, new String[]{emailAddress}); context.startActivity(intent); } catch (Exception ex) { Log.e(TAG, "Error starting email intent.", ex); Toast.makeText(context, "Sorry, we couldn't find any app for sending emails!", Toast.LENGTH_SHORT).show(); } } public static void startWebIntent(Context context, String url) { try { Intent intent = new Intent(Intent.ACTION_VIEW, Uri.parse(url)); context.startActivity(intent); } catch (Exception ex) { Log.e(TAG, "Error starting url intent.", ex); Toast.makeText(context, "Sorry, we couldn't find any app for viewing this url!", Toast.LENGTH_SHORT).show(); } } }
package cn.studyou.filedwork.utils; import android.content.Context; import android.net.ConnectivityManager; import android.net.NetworkInfo; import android.net.wifi.WifiInfo; import android.net.wifi.WifiManager; import android.os.Build; import android.os.SystemClock; import android.telephony.TelephonyManager; import java.lang.reflect.Field; import java.lang.reflect.Method; import java.text.SimpleDateFormat; import java.util.Date; /** * 基本功能:手机信息采集工具 * 创建:王杰 * 创建时间:14/1/1 * 邮箱:w489657152@gmail.com */ public class MobileUtil { /** * Print telephone info. */ public static String printMobileInfo(Context context) { Date date = new Date(System.currentTimeMillis()); SimpleDateFormat dateFormat = new SimpleDateFormat("yyyy-MM-dd HH:mm:ss"); String time = dateFormat.format(date); StringBuilder sb = new StringBuilder(); sb.append("系统时间:").append(time).append("\n"); TelephonyManager tm = (TelephonyManager) context.getSystemService(Context.TELEPHONY_SERVICE); String IMSI = tm.getSubscriberId(); //IMSI前面三位460是国家号码,其次的两位是运营商代号,00、02是中国移动,01是联通,03是电信。 String providerName = null; if (IMSI != null) { if (IMSI.startsWith("46000") || IMSI.startsWith("46002")) { providerName = "中国移动"; } else if (IMSI.startsWith("46001")) { providerName = "中国联通"; } else if (IMSI.startsWith("46003")) { providerName = "中国电信"; } } sb.append(providerName).append("\n").append(getNativePhoneNumber(context)).append("\n网络模式:").append(getNetType(context)).append("\nIMSI是:").append(IMSI); sb.append("\nDeviceID(IMEI) :").append(tm.getDeviceId()); sb.append("\nDeviceSoftwareVersion:").append(tm.getDeviceSoftwareVersion()); sb.append("\ngetLine1Number :").append(tm.getLine1Number()); sb.append("\nNetworkCountryIso :").append(tm.getNetworkCountryIso()); sb.append("\nNetworkOperator :").append(tm.getNetworkOperator()); sb.append("\nNetworkOperatorName :").append(tm.getNetworkOperatorName()); sb.append("\nNetworkType :").append(tm.getNetworkType()); sb.append("\nPhoneType :").append(tm.getPhoneType()); sb.append("\nSimCountryIso :").append(tm.getSimCountryIso()); sb.append("\nSimOperator :").append(tm.getSimOperator()); sb.append("\nSimOperatorName :").append(tm.getSimOperatorName()); sb.append("\nSimSerialNumber :").append(tm.getSimSerialNumber()); sb.append("\ngetSimState :").append(tm.getSimState()); sb.append("\nSubscriberId :").append(tm.getSubscriberId()); sb.append("\nVoiceMailNumber :").append(tm.getVoiceMailNumber()); return sb.toString(); } /** * 打印系统信息 * @return */ public static String printSystemInfo() { Date date = new Date(System.currentTimeMillis()); SimpleDateFormat dateFormat = new SimpleDateFormat("yyyy-MM-dd HH:mm:ss"); String time = dateFormat.format(date); StringBuilder sb = new StringBuilder(); sb.append("_______ 系统信息 ").append(time).append(" ______________"); sb.append("\nID :").append(Build.ID); sb.append("\nBRAND :").append(Build.BRAND); sb.append("\nMODEL :").append(Build.MODEL); sb.append("\nRELEASE :").append(Build.VERSION.RELEASE); sb.append("\nSDK :").append(Build.VERSION.SDK); sb.append("\n_______ OTHER _______"); sb.append("\nBOARD :").append(Build.BOARD); sb.append("\nPRODUCT :").append(Build.PRODUCT); sb.append("\nDEVICE :").append(Build.DEVICE); sb.append("\nFINGERPRINT :").append(Build.FINGERPRINT); sb.append("\nHOST :").append(Build.HOST); sb.append("\nTAGS :").append(Build.TAGS); sb.append("\nTYPE :").append(Build.TYPE); sb.append("\nTIME :").append(Build.TIME); sb.append("\nINCREMENTAL :").append(Build.VERSION.INCREMENTAL); sb.append("\n_______ CUPCAKE-3 _______"); if (Build.VERSION.SDK_INT >= Build.VERSION_CODES.CUPCAKE) { sb.append("\nDISPLAY :").append(Build.DISPLAY); } sb.append("\n_______ DONUT-4 _______"); if (Build.VERSION.SDK_INT >= Build.VERSION_CODES.DONUT) { sb.append("\nSDK_INT :").append(Build.VERSION.SDK_INT); sb.append("\nMANUFACTURER :").append(Build.MANUFACTURER); sb.append("\nBOOTLOADER :").append(Build.BOOTLOADER); sb.append("\nCPU_ABI :").append(Build.CPU_ABI); sb.append("\nCPU_ABI2 :").append(Build.CPU_ABI2); sb.append("\nHARDWARE :").append(Build.HARDWARE); sb.append("\nUNKNOWN :").append(Build.UNKNOWN); sb.append("\nCODENAME :").append(Build.VERSION.CODENAME); } sb.append("\n_______ GINGERBREAD-9 _______"); if (Build.VERSION.SDK_INT >= Build.VERSION_CODES.GINGERBREAD) { sb.append("\nSERIAL :").append(Build.SERIAL); } return sb.toString(); } /**** * 获取网络类型 * * @param context * @return */ public static String getNetType(Context context) { try { ConnectivityManager connectMgr = (ConnectivityManager) context .getSystemService(Context.CONNECTIVITY_SERVICE); NetworkInfo info = connectMgr.getActiveNetworkInfo(); if (info == null) { return ""; } if (info.getType() == ConnectivityManager.TYPE_WIFI) { return "WIFI"; } else if (info.getType() == ConnectivityManager.TYPE_MOBILE) { if (info.getSubtype() == TelephonyManager.NETWORK_TYPE_CDMA) { return "CDMA"; } else if (info.getSubtype() == TelephonyManager.NETWORK_TYPE_EDGE) { return "EDGE"; } else if (info.getSubtype() == TelephonyManager.NETWORK_TYPE_EVDO_0) { return "EVDO0"; } else if (info.getSubtype() == TelephonyManager.NETWORK_TYPE_EVDO_A) { return "EVDOA"; } else if (info.getSubtype() == TelephonyManager.NETWORK_TYPE_GPRS) { return "GPRS"; } /* * else if(info.getSubtype() == * TelephonyManager.NETWORK_TYPE_HSDPA){ return "HSDPA"; }else * if(info.getSubtype() == TelephonyManager.NETWORK_TYPE_HSPA){ * return "HSPA"; }else if(info.getSubtype() == * TelephonyManager.NETWORK_TYPE_HSUPA){ return "HSUPA"; } */ else if (info.getSubtype() == TelephonyManager.NETWORK_TYPE_UMTS) { return "UMTS"; } else { return "3G"; } } else { return ""; } } catch (Exception e) { return ""; } } /** * 获取当前设置的电话号码 */ public static String getNativePhoneNumber(Context context) { TelephonyManager telephonyManager = (TelephonyManager) context .getSystemService(Context.TELEPHONY_SERVICE); String NativePhoneNumber = null; NativePhoneNumber = telephonyManager.getLine1Number(); return String.format("手机号: %s", NativePhoneNumber); } /** * IMSI是国际移动用户识别码的简称(International Mobile Subscriber Identity) * IMSI共有15位,其结构如下: * MCC+MNC+MIN * MCC:Mobile Country Code,移动国家码,共3位,中国为460; * MNC:Mobile NetworkCode,移动网络码,共2位 * 在中国,移动的代码为电00和02,联通的代码为01,电信的代码为03 * 合起来就是(也是Android手机中APN配置文件中的代码): * 中国移动:46000 46002 * 中国联通:46001 * 中国电信:46003 * 举例,一个典型的IMSI号码为460030912121001 */ public static String getIMSI(Context context) { TelephonyManager telephonyManager = (TelephonyManager) context.getSystemService(Context.TELEPHONY_SERVICE); String IMSI = telephonyManager.getSubscriberId(); return IMSI; } /** * IMEI是International Mobile Equipment Identity (国际移动设备标识)的简称 * IMEI由15位数字组成的”电子串号”,它与每台手机一一对应,而且该码是全世界唯一的 * 其组成为: * 1. 前6位数(TAC)是”型号核准号码”,一般代表机型 * 2. 接着的2位数(FAC)是”最后装配号”,一般代表产地 * 3. 之后的6位数(SNR)是”串号”,一般代表生产顺序号 * 4. 最后1位数(SP)通常是”0″,为检验码,目前暂备用 */ public static String getIMEI(Context context) { TelephonyManager telephonyManager = (TelephonyManager) context.getSystemService(Context.TELEPHONY_SERVICE); String IMEI = telephonyManager.getDeviceId(); return IMEI; } /////_________________ 双卡双待系统IMEI和IMSI方案(see more on http://benson37.iteye.com/blog/1923946) /** * 双卡双待神机IMSI、IMSI、PhoneType信息 * <uses-permission android:name="android.permission.READ_PHONE_STATE"/> */ public static class TeleInfo { public String imsi_1; public String imsi_2; public String imei_1; public String imei_2; public int phoneType_1; public int phoneType_2; @Override public String toString() { return "TeleInfo{" + "imsi_1='" + imsi_1 + '\'' + ", imsi_2='" + imsi_2 + '\'' + ", imei_1='" + imei_1 + '\'' + ", imei_2='" + imei_2 + '\'' + ", phoneType_1=" + phoneType_1 + ", phoneType_2=" + phoneType_2 + '}'; } } /** * MTK Phone. * * 获取 MTK 神机的双卡 IMSI、IMSI 信息 */ public static TeleInfo getMtkTeleInfo(Context context) { TeleInfo teleInfo = new TeleInfo(); try { Class<?> phone = Class.forName("com.android.internal.telephony.Phone"); Field fields1 = phone.getField("GEMINI_SIM_1"); fields1.setAccessible(true); int simId_1 = (Integer) fields1.get(null); Field fields2 = phone.getField("GEMINI_SIM_2"); fields2.setAccessible(true); int simId_2 = (Integer) fields2.get(null); TelephonyManager tm = (TelephonyManager) context.getSystemService(Context.TELEPHONY_SERVICE); Method getSubscriberIdGemini = TelephonyManager.class.getDeclaredMethod("getSubscriberIdGemini", int.class); String imsi_1 = (String) getSubscriberIdGemini.invoke(tm, simId_1); String imsi_2 = (String) getSubscriberIdGemini.invoke(tm, simId_2); teleInfo.imsi_1 = imsi_1; teleInfo.imsi_2 = imsi_2; Method getDeviceIdGemini = TelephonyManager.class.getDeclaredMethod("getDeviceIdGemini", int.class); String imei_1 = (String) getDeviceIdGemini.invoke(tm, simId_1); String imei_2 = (String) getDeviceIdGemini.invoke(tm, simId_2); teleInfo.imei_1 = imei_1; teleInfo.imei_2 = imei_2; Method getPhoneTypeGemini = TelephonyManager.class.getDeclaredMethod("getPhoneTypeGemini", int.class); int phoneType_1 = (Integer) getPhoneTypeGemini.invoke(tm, simId_1); int phoneType_2 = (Integer) getPhoneTypeGemini.invoke(tm, simId_2); teleInfo.phoneType_1 = phoneType_1; teleInfo.phoneType_2 = phoneType_2; } catch (Exception e) { e.printStackTrace(); } return teleInfo; } /** * MTK Phone. * * 获取 MTK 神机的双卡 IMSI、IMSI 信息 */ public static TeleInfo getMtkTeleInfo2(Context context) { TeleInfo teleInfo = new TeleInfo(); try { TelephonyManager tm = (TelephonyManager) context.getSystemService(Context.TELEPHONY_SERVICE); Class<?> phone = Class.forName("com.android.internal.telephony.Phone"); Field fields1 = phone.getField("GEMINI_SIM_1"); fields1.setAccessible(true); int simId_1 = (Integer) fields1.get(null); Field fields2 = phone.getField("GEMINI_SIM_2"); fields2.setAccessible(true); int simId_2 = (Integer) fields2.get(null); Method getDefault = TelephonyManager.class.getMethod("getDefault", int.class); TelephonyManager tm1 = (TelephonyManager) getDefault.invoke(tm, simId_1); TelephonyManager tm2 = (TelephonyManager) getDefault.invoke(tm, simId_2); String imsi_1 = tm1.getSubscriberId(); String imsi_2 = tm2.getSubscriberId(); teleInfo.imsi_1 = imsi_1; teleInfo.imsi_2 = imsi_2; String imei_1 = tm1.getDeviceId(); String imei_2 = tm2.getDeviceId(); teleInfo.imei_1 = imei_1; teleInfo.imei_2 = imei_2; int phoneType_1 = tm1.getPhoneType(); int phoneType_2 = tm2.getPhoneType(); teleInfo.phoneType_1 = phoneType_1; teleInfo.phoneType_2 = phoneType_2; } catch (Exception e) { e.printStackTrace(); } return teleInfo; } /** * Qualcomm Phone. * 获取 高通 神机的双卡 IMSI、IMSI 信息 */ public static TeleInfo getQualcommTeleInfo(Context context) { TeleInfo teleInfo = new TeleInfo(); try { TelephonyManager tm = (TelephonyManager) context.getSystemService(Context.TELEPHONY_SERVICE); Class<?> simTMclass = Class.forName("android.telephony.MSimTelephonyManager"); // Object sim = context.getSystemService("phone_msim"); Object sim = context.getSystemService(Context.TELEPHONY_SERVICE); int simId_1 = 0; int simId_2 = 1; Method getSubscriberId = simTMclass.getMethod("getSubscriberId", int.class); String imsi_1 = (String) getSubscriberId.invoke(sim, simId_1); String imsi_2 = (String) getSubscriberId.invoke(sim, simId_2); teleInfo.imsi_1 = imsi_1; teleInfo.imsi_2 = imsi_2; Method getDeviceId = simTMclass.getMethod("getDeviceId", int.class); String imei_1 = (String) getDeviceId.invoke(sim, simId_1); String imei_2 = (String) getDeviceId.invoke(sim, simId_2); teleInfo.imei_1 = imei_1; teleInfo.imei_2 = imei_2; Method getDataState = simTMclass.getMethod("getDataState"); int phoneType_1 = tm.getDataState(); int phoneType_2 = (Integer) getDataState.invoke(sim); teleInfo.phoneType_1 = phoneType_1; teleInfo.phoneType_2 = phoneType_2; } catch (Exception e) { e.printStackTrace(); } return teleInfo; } /** * Spreadtrum Phone. * * 获取 展讯 神机的双卡 IMSI、IMSI 信息 */ public static TeleInfo getSpreadtrumTeleInfo(Context context) { TeleInfo teleInfo = new TeleInfo(); try { TelephonyManager tm1 = (TelephonyManager) context.getSystemService(Context.TELEPHONY_SERVICE); String imsi_1 = tm1.getSubscriberId(); String imei_1 = tm1.getDeviceId(); int phoneType_1 = tm1.getPhoneType(); teleInfo.imsi_1 = imsi_1; teleInfo.imei_1 = imei_1; teleInfo.phoneType_1 = phoneType_1; Class<?> phoneFactory = Class.forName("com.android.internal.telephony.PhoneFactory"); Method getServiceName = phoneFactory.getMethod("getServiceName", String.class, int.class); getServiceName.setAccessible(true); TelephonyManager tm2 = (TelephonyManager) context.getSystemService(Context.TELEPHONY_SERVICE); String imsi_2 = tm2.getSubscriberId(); String imei_2 = tm2.getDeviceId(); int phoneType_2 = tm2.getPhoneType(); teleInfo.imsi_2 = imsi_2; teleInfo.imei_2 = imei_2; teleInfo.phoneType_2 = phoneType_2; } catch (Exception e) { e.printStackTrace(); } return teleInfo; } /** * 获取 MAC 地址 * <uses-permission android:name="android.permission.ACCESS_WIFI_STATE"/> */ public static String getMacAddress(Context context) { //wifi mac地址 WifiManager wifi = (WifiManager) context.getSystemService(Context.WIFI_SERVICE); WifiInfo info = wifi.getConnectionInfo(); String mac = info.getMacAddress(); return mac; } /** * 获取 开机时间 */ public static String getBootTimeString() { long ut = SystemClock.elapsedRealtime() / 1000; int h = (int) ((ut / 3600)); int m = (int) ((ut / 60) % 60); return h + ":" + m; } }
package cn.studyou.baselibrary.utils; import android.content.Context; import android.content.SharedPreferences; import android.content.SharedPreferences.Editor; /** * 基本功能:存储和访问SharedPreferences * 创建:王杰 * 创建时间:16/3/7 * 邮箱:w489657152@gmail.com */ public class OperatingSharedPreferences { /** * <pre> * 基本功能:保存String类型数据到SharedPreferences * 编写:王杰 * * @param context * @param name * @param key * @param value </pre> */ public static void setString(Context context, String name, String key, String value) { SharedPreferences sharedPreferences = context.getSharedPreferences( name, Context.MODE_PRIVATE); Editor editor = sharedPreferences.edit();// 获取编辑器 editor.putString(key, value); editor.commit();// 提交修改 } /** * <pre> * 基本功能:取得SharedPreferences中存储的String类型数据 * 编写:王杰 * * @param context * @param name * @param key * @return </pre> */ public static String getString(Context context, String name, String key) { SharedPreferences sharedPreferences = context.getSharedPreferences( name, Context.MODE_PRIVATE); String signature = sharedPreferences.getString(key, ""); return signature; } /** * <pre> * 基本功能:存储的Int类型数据到SharedPreferences * 编写:王杰 * * @param context * @param name * @param key * @return </pre> */ public static void setInt(Context context, String name, String key, int value) { SharedPreferences sharedPreferences = context.getSharedPreferences( name, Context.MODE_PRIVATE); Editor editor = sharedPreferences.edit();// 获取编辑器 editor.putInt(key, value); editor.commit();// 提交修改 } /** * <pre> * 基本功能:取得SharedPreferences中存储的Int类型数据 * 编写:王杰 * * @param context * @param name * @param key * @return </pre> */ public static int getInt(Context context, String name, String key) { SharedPreferences sharedPreferences = context.getSharedPreferences( name, Context.MODE_PRIVATE); int signature = sharedPreferences.getInt(key, 0); return signature; } }
package cn.studyou.baselibrary.utils; import java.util.regex.Matcher; import java.util.regex.Pattern; /** * 基本功能:正则表达式工具类 * 创建:王杰 * 创建时间:16/3/8 * 邮箱:w489657152@gmail.com */ public class RegexUtil { public static boolean checkEmail(String email) { String regex = "\\w+@\\w+\\.[a-z]+(\\.[a-z]+)?"; return Pattern.matches(regex, email); } public static boolean checkIdCard(String idCard) { String regex = "[1-9]\\d{13,16}[a-zA-Z0-9]{1}"; return Pattern.matches(regex,idCard); } public static boolean checkMobile(String mobile) { String regex = "(\\+\\d+)?1[3458]\\d{9}$"; return Pattern.matches(regex,mobile); } public static boolean checkPhone(String phone) { String regex = "(\\+\\d+)?(\\d{3,4}\\-?)?\\d{7,8}$"; return Pattern.matches(regex, phone); } public static boolean checkDigit(String digit) { String regex = "\\-?[1-9]\\d+"; return Pattern.matches(regex,digit); } public static boolean checkDecimals(String decimals) { String regex = "\\-?[1-9]\\d+(\\.\\d+)?"; return Pattern.matches(regex, decimals); } public static boolean checkBlankSpace(String blankSpace) { String regex = "\\s+"; return Pattern.matches(regex,blankSpace); } public static boolean checkChinese(String chinese) { String regex = "^[\u4E00-\u9FA5]+$"; return Pattern.matches(regex,chinese); } public static boolean checkBirthday(String birthday) { String regex = "[1-9]{4}([-./])\\d{1,2}\\1\\d{1,2}"; return Pattern.matches(regex,birthday); } public static boolean checkURL(String url) { // String regex = "(https?://(w{3}\\.)?)?\\w+\\.\\w+(\\.[a-zA-Z]+)*(:\\d{1,5})?(/\\w*)*(\\??(.+=.*)?(&.+=.*)?)?"; String regex = "(http|https):\\/\\/[\\w\\-_]+(\\.[\\w\\-_]+)+([\\w\\-\\.,@?^=%&:/~\\+#]*[\\w\\-\\@?^=%&/~\\+#])?"; return Pattern.matches(regex, url); } public static String getDomain(String url) { Pattern p = Pattern.compile("(?<=http://|\\.)[^.]*?\\.(com|cn|net|org|biz|info|cc|tv)", Pattern.CASE_INSENSITIVE); // 获取完整的域名 // Pattern p=Pattern.compile("[^//]*?\\.(com|cn|net|org|biz|info|cc|tv)", Pattern.CASE_INSENSITIVE); Matcher matcher = p.matcher(url); matcher.find(); return matcher.group(); } public static boolean checkPostcode(String postcode) { String regex = "[1-9]\\d{5}"; return Pattern.matches(regex, postcode); } public static boolean checkIpAddress(String ipAddress) { String regex = "[1-9](\\d{1,2})?\\.(0|([1-9](\\d{1,2})?))\\.(0|([1-9](\\d{1,2})?))\\.(0|([1-9](\\d{1,2})?))"; return Pattern.matches(regex, ipAddress); } }
package cn.studyou.baselibrary.utils; import android.annotation.TargetApi; import android.os.Build; import android.os.Environment; import android.os.StatFs; import java.io.BufferedInputStream; import java.io.BufferedReader; import java.io.File; import java.io.FileNotFoundException; import java.io.IOException; import java.io.InputStream; import java.io.InputStreamReader; import java.util.ArrayList; /** * 基本功能:SD卡片工具 * 创建:王杰 * 创建时间:16/3/11 * 邮箱:w489657152@gmail.com */ public class SdCardUtil { /** * is sd card available. * @return true if available */ public boolean isSdCardAvailable() { return Environment.MEDIA_MOUNTED.equals(Environment.getExternalStorageState()); } /** * Get {@link android.os.StatFs}. */ public static StatFs getStatFs(String path) { return new StatFs(path); } /** * Get phone data path. */ public static String getDataPath() { return Environment.getDataDirectory().getPath(); } /** * Get SD card path. */ public static String getNormalSDCardPath() { return Environment.getExternalStorageDirectory().getPath(); } /** * Get SD card path by CMD. */ public static String getSDCardPath() { String cmd = "cat /proc/mounts"; String sdcard = null; Runtime run = Runtime.getRuntime();// 返回与当前 Java 应用程序相关的运行时对象 BufferedReader bufferedReader = null; try { Process p = run.exec(cmd);// 启动另一个进程来执行命令 bufferedReader = new BufferedReader(new InputStreamReader(new BufferedInputStream(p.getInputStream()))); String lineStr; while ((lineStr = bufferedReader.readLine()) != null) { if (lineStr.contains("sdcard") && lineStr.contains(".android_secure")) { String[] strArray = lineStr.split(" "); if (strArray.length >= 5) { sdcard = strArray[1].replace("/.android_secure", ""); return sdcard; } } if (p.waitFor() != 0 && p.exitValue() == 1) { // p.exitValue()==0表示正常结束,1:非正常结束 } } } catch (Exception e) { e.printStackTrace(); } finally { try { if (bufferedReader != null) { bufferedReader.close(); } } catch (IOException e) { e.printStackTrace(); } } sdcard = Environment.getExternalStorageDirectory().getPath(); return sdcard; } /** * Get SD card path list. */ public static ArrayList<String> getSDCardPathEx() { ArrayList<String> list = new ArrayList<String>(); try { Runtime runtime = Runtime.getRuntime(); Process proc = runtime.exec("mount"); InputStream is = proc.getInputStream(); InputStreamReader isr = new InputStreamReader(is); String line; BufferedReader br = new BufferedReader(isr); while ((line = br.readLine()) != null) { if (line.contains("secure")) { continue; } if (line.contains("asec")) { continue; } if (line.contains("fat")) { String columns[] = line.split(" "); if (columns.length > 1) { list.add("*" + columns[1]); } } else if (line.contains("fuse")) { String columns[] = line.split(" "); if (columns.length > 1) { list.add(columns[1]); } } } } catch (FileNotFoundException e) { e.printStackTrace(); } catch (IOException e) { e.printStackTrace(); } return list; } /** * Get available size of SD card. */ @TargetApi(Build.VERSION_CODES.JELLY_BEAN_MR2) public static long getAvailableSize(String path) { try { File base = new File(path); StatFs stat = new StatFs(base.getPath()); return stat.getBlockSizeLong() * stat.getAvailableBlocksLong(); } catch (Exception e) { e.printStackTrace(); } return 0; } /** * Get SD card info detail. */ @TargetApi(Build.VERSION_CODES.JELLY_BEAN_MR2) public static SDCardInfo getSDCardInfo() { SDCardInfo sd = new SDCardInfo(); String state = Environment.getExternalStorageState(); if (Environment.MEDIA_MOUNTED.equals(state)) { sd.isExist = true; if (Build.VERSION.SDK_INT >= Build.VERSION_CODES.JELLY_BEAN_MR2) { File sdcardDir = Environment.getExternalStorageDirectory(); StatFs sf = new StatFs(sdcardDir.getPath()); sd.totalBlocks = sf.getBlockCountLong(); sd.blockByteSize = sf.getBlockSizeLong(); sd.availableBlocks = sf.getAvailableBlocksLong(); sd.availableBytes = sf.getAvailableBytes(); sd.freeBlocks = sf.getFreeBlocksLong(); sd.freeBytes = sf.getFreeBytes(); sd.totalBytes = sf.getTotalBytes(); } } return sd; } /** * see more {@link android.os.StatFs} */ public static class SDCardInfo { public boolean isExist; public long totalBlocks; public long freeBlocks; public long availableBlocks; public long blockByteSize; public long totalBytes; public long freeBytes; public long availableBytes; @Override public String toString() { return "SDCardInfo{" + "isExist=" + isExist + ", totalBlocks=" + totalBlocks + ", freeBlocks=" + freeBlocks + ", availableBlocks=" + availableBlocks + ", blockByteSize=" + blockByteSize + ", totalBytes=" + totalBytes + ", freeBytes=" + freeBytes + ", availableBytes=" + availableBytes + '}'; } } }

package cn.studyou.baselibrary.utils; /** * 基本功能:类型转换工具 * 创建:王杰 * 创建时间:14/10/11 * 邮箱:w489657152@gmail.com */ public class TypeConvertUtil { public static String nullOfString(String str) { if (str == null) { str = ""; } return str; } public static byte stringToByte(String str) { byte b = 0; if (str != null) { try { b = Byte.parseByte(str); } catch (Exception e) { } } return b; } public static boolean stringToBoolean(String str) { if (str == null) { return false; } else { if (str.equals("1")) { return true; } else if (str.equals("0")) { return false; } else { try { return Boolean.parseBoolean(str); } catch (Exception e) { return false; } } } } public static int stringToInt(String str) { int i = 0; if (str != null) { try { i = Integer.parseInt(str.trim()); } catch (Exception e) { i = 0; } } else { i = 0; } return i; } public static short stringToShort(String str) { short i = 0; if (str != null) { try { i = Short.parseShort(str.trim()); } catch (Exception e) { i = 0; } } else { i = 0; } return i; } public static double stringToDouble(String str) { double i = 0; if (str != null) { try { i = Double.parseDouble(str.trim()); } catch (Exception e) { i = 0; } } else { i = 0; } return i; } public static String intToString(int i) { String str = ""; try { str = String.valueOf(i); } catch (Exception e) { str = ""; } return str; } public static long doubleToLong(double d) { long lo = 0; try { //double转换成long前要过滤掉double类型小数点后数据 lo = Long.parseLong(String.valueOf(d).substring(0, String.valueOf(d).lastIndexOf("."))); } catch (Exception e) { lo = 0; } return lo; } public static int doubleToInt(double d) { int i = 0; try { //double转换成long前要过滤掉double类型小数点后数据 i = Integer.parseInt(String.valueOf(d).substring(0, String.valueOf(d).lastIndexOf("."))); } catch (Exception e) { i = 0; } return i; } public static double longToDouble(long d) { double lo = 0; try { lo = Double.parseDouble(String.valueOf(d)); } catch (Exception e) { lo = 0; } return lo; } public static int longToInt(long d) { int lo = 0; try { lo = Integer.parseInt(String.valueOf(d)); } catch (Exception e) { lo = 0; } return lo; } public static long stringToLong(String str) { Long li = new Long(0); try { li = Long.valueOf(str); } catch (Exception e) { //li = new Long(0); } return li.longValue(); } public static String longToString(long li) { String str = ""; try { str = String.valueOf(li); } catch (Exception e) { } return str; } }
package cn.studyou.baselibrary.utils; import android.content.Context; import android.content.pm.PackageInfo; import android.content.pm.PackageManager; /** * 基本功能:app版本工具 * 创建:王杰 * 创建时间:14/6/7 * 邮箱:w489657152@gmail.com */ public class VersionUtil { /** * 获取版本号 * * @return 当前应用的版本号 */ public static String getVersion(Context context) { try { PackageManager manager = context.getPackageManager(); PackageInfo info = manager.getPackageInfo(context.getPackageName(), 0); String version = info.versionName; return version; } catch (Exception e) { e.printStackTrace(); return ""; } } /** * 版本比较 * * @param nowVersion app版本 * @param serverVersion 服务器版本 * @return */ public static boolean compareVersion(String nowVersion, String serverVersion) { if (nowVersion != null && serverVersion != null) { String[] nowVersions = nowVersion.split("\\."); String[] serverVersions = serverVersion.split("\\."); if (nowVersions != null && serverVersions != null && nowVersions.length > 1 && serverVersions.length > 1) { int nowVersionsFirst = Integer.parseInt(nowVersions[0]); int serverVersionFirst = Integer.parseInt(serverVersions[0]); int nowVersionsSecond = Integer.parseInt(nowVersions[1]); int serverVersionSecond = Integer.parseInt(serverVersions[1]); if (nowVersionsFirst < serverVersionFirst) { return true; } else if (nowVersionsFirst == serverVersionFirst && nowVersionsSecond < serverVersionSecond) { return true; } } } return false; } }
package cn.studyou.baselibrary.utils; import android.content.Context; /** * 基本功能:错误信息反馈信息 * 创建:王杰 * 创建时间:16/3/11 * 邮箱:w489657152@gmail.com */ public class ErrorMessageUtil { public static String printErrorMessage(Context context,String methodName ,String errorMessage){ return "\n############################errorMessage start ##############################\n"+MobileUtil.printMobileInfo(context)+MobileUtil.printSystemInfo()+"\n错误信息:"+errorMessage+"\n方法名:"+methodName+"\n当前app版本号:"+VersionUtil.getVersion(context)+"\n############################errorMessage end##############################"; } }
